Transaction fa72450b04d5648299c695989f66cd344bf85d57e083d51f03c4537eb479743e
4 Input
2 Outputs
- fa72450b04d5648299c695989f66cd344bf85d57e083d51f03c4537eb479743e:0
- fa72450b04d5648299c695989f66cd344bf85d57e083d51f03c4537eb479743e:1
value 1271927
address 13868tr2hps7b3xCCBGzmfgoKrSokJ48rp
value 53203319
address 19gehPxbDoXuNFzLUEGYrkTrdZYdgDdQDL